I am facing the problem, the device list (computer names) provided on the scanner when using the scan-to option is "full" - meaning it does not accept any more entries.

 

My problem is, that this list is showing computers; i do not operate anymore, or old computer names, since those tend to change (on MACOS) under certain conditions.

 

I understand, that running a factory-reset might work, but I want to get around this option for several reasons if possible.

 

In another post here, users reported, the list would be deleted, when powering-off the printer/Scanner, but this is not working for me.

 

Since I am guessing others might have run into this issue, maybe someone can help me.

 

@HP: can you provide a tool or patch, which simply clears this list, but does not reset the whole printer?

No,

An item will be removed from the list when uninstalling the HP Software from a computer, if this was not done and the computer is no longer available, restoring the factory defaults for the printer would be the only option.
